Transaction 44d11f7162362f0a427914f7955d75c92c8e6298facc3870eaaf77ed343275f2
1 Input
2 Outputs
- 44d11f7162362f0a427914f7955d75c92c8e6298facc3870eaaf77ed343275f2:0
- 44d11f7162362f0a427914f7955d75c92c8e6298facc3870eaaf77ed343275f2:1
value 857340475
address 13oWtfythPnteN99aUPzsuaLA5PF43DDGM
value 140973126
address 3Kzyx25WuQLg5t1jodA5HyETW2wT9U47qs